TICKET-CRATEWAVE: Vault for the Ledgewick shipping-fee rules engine is locked. Symptom: rule edits fail with a vault-sealed error; fee calculations still run from cache. Do not restart the Ledgewick pods — cache flush would zero all carrier surcharges until reseal. New folks: this happens after three failed admin attempts; the vault auto-seals as designed. Fix is manual unseal by whoever is on rotation. Steps: open the ops console, select the Ledgewick vault, choose manual unseal, and enter the recovery passphrase below.

recovery phrase for tagug-kawip: aldius-druvan-istwyn-ralax-fraok-weniel-tamax-ralion-lamwyn

Subject: DR drill Thursday — relevance tuning notes included

Team: DR drill for the Quillhaven search cluster runs Thursday. We'll fail over to the Marrowgate replica, then replay last week's relevance tuning: boosted title matches, demoted stale listings, new synonym set for the appliance vertical. Verify NDCG stays within 2% post-failover. Bring your scoring notebooks to the sync. The drill vault unseals with the recovery passphrase below.

vault phrase of yagap-bajog = frair-wenath-kelax-olidor-raleth-pelwyn-eliath-keliel-ulair-briwyn-wenvan-ulavan-casok

RUNBOOK NOTE — Hallweg Regulator Clock (Repair Run)

Quick one for the files: the old Hallweg regulator from the Pressen boardroom is heading out to Teurich & Sons for escapement work. Pendulum travels separately, wrapped and tagged — don't let anyone recombine them in transit. Log both crate numbers and get photos before the truck leaves. When the courier reaches the Teurich workshop door, the hand-over line below applies.

dispatch memo: the sorius tamius courier leaves the praeth ledger at gate 4873 under passcode 928014

The Gatewren internal gateway enforces per-client rate limits using a sliding-window counter; breaches return 429 with a `retry-after` header that callers must honor. During incidents, on-call may temporarily raise a client's ceiling via the limits endpoint — changes auto-expire after one hour. Requests to that endpoint authenticate with the following bearer token:

login token, tagef-tagep: eyJhbGciOiJIUzI1NiIsInR5cCI6IkpXVCJ9.eyJzdWIiOiIBXyeYEoalzIn0.6TI7VhOJMHm9